Israel Intensifies Gaza Attack Amid Global Demand for Aid

Gaza City is under intense air attack, with residents reporting “massive destruction” and widespread casualties. The Hamas-run civil defense agency has confirmed that residential areas in Zeitoun and Sabra have been hit for three days, leaving many dead and injured.

The UK, EU, Australia, Canada, and Japan have issued a joint statement calling on Israel to reverse the starvation unfolding in Gaza, with “famine” declared an immediate concern. The international community demands “immediate, permanent, and concrete steps” to facilitate aid entry into Gaza.

Israel denies there is famine in Gaza, accusing UN agencies of not picking up aid at borders and delivering it quickly enough. The World Health Organization has appealed for medical supplies, warning of a “catastrophic” health situation.

The Israeli government has voted to take control of Gaza City, with the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) saying they are “at the beginning of a new state of combat.”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u outlined a three-step plan to increase aid in Gaza, including safe corridors for distribution and air drops by Israeli forces.

Residents describe unrelenting attacks from the air, with many unable to reach their loved ones due to ongoing shelling. The Hamas-run health ministry has reported 100 dead over the past 24 hours, including 31 at aid sites.

Global leaders, including former UN officials, have condemned Israel’s actions, labeling the situation an “unfolding genocide” and blaming Israel for causing famine in Gaza.
